Output e66a292bc4bfafa4576eddd8c687358bfd56a96ec01c9e7b2823a5fd775c55b1:1

value
18007164
script pubkey
OP_0 OP_PUSHBYTES_20 7ec81b50f83e25da3589cac91fe6dfbf42d3a331
address
bc1q0mypk58c8cja5dvfety3leklhapd8ge3equ2e4
transaction
e66a292bc4bfafa4576eddd8c687358bfd56a96ec01c9e7b2823a5fd775c55b1